'''
Contains Nonlinear Filename Wizard Class: autogenerates Filenames
'''
from PyQt5 import QtCore, QtWidgets
from .utility_functions import replace_with_underscores
#from ..mesoSPIM_State import mesoSPIM_StateSingleton
import logging
logger = logging.getLogger(__name__)

class FilenameWizard(QtWidgets.QWizard):
wizard_done = QtCore.pyqtSignal()
num_of_pages = 6
(welcome, raw, tiff, bigtiff, single_hdf5, finished) = range(num_of_pages)
def __init__(self, parent=None):
'''Parent is object of class mesoSPIM_AcquisitionManagerWindow()'''
super().__init__(parent)
''' By an instance variable, callbacks to window signals can be handed
through '''
self.parent = parent
self.state = self.parent.state # the mesoSPIM_StateSingleton() instance
self.file_format = None # 'raw', 'h5', 'tiff', 'btf'
self.setWindowTitle('Filename Wizard')
self.setPage(0, FilenameWizardWelcomePage(self))
self.setPage(1, FilenameWizardRawSelectionPage(self))
self.setPage(2, FilenameWizardTiffSelectionPage(self))
self.setPage(3, FilenameWizardBigTiffSelectionPage(self))
self.setPage(4, FilenameWizardSingleHDF5SelectionPage(self))
self.setPage(5, FilenameWizardCheckResultsPage(self))
self.setStyleSheet(''' font-size: 16px; ''')
self.show()

def done(self, r):
''' Reimplementation of the done function
if r == 0: canceled
if r == 1: finished properly
'''
if r == 0:
logger.info('Filename Wizard was canceled')
if r == 1:
logger.info('Filename Wizard was closed properly')
self.update_filenames_in_model()
else:
logger.info(f'Filename Wizard provided return code: {r}')
super().done(r)

def generate_filename_list(self, increment_number=True):
'''
Go through the model, entry for entry and populate the filenames
'''
row_count = self.parent.model.rowCount()
num_string = '000000'
start_number = 0
start_number_string = str(start_number)
self.filename_list = []
for row in range(0, row_count):
filename = ''
if self.file_format == 'raw':
if self.field('DescriptionRaw'):
filename += replace_with_underscores(self.field('DescriptionRaw')) + '_'
if self.field('xyPosition'):
'''Round to nearest integer '''
x_position_string = str(int(round(self.parent.model.getXPosition(row))))
y_position_string = str(int(round(self.parent.model.getYPosition(row))))
filename += 'X' + x_position_string + '_' + 'Y' + y_position_string + '_'
if self.field('rotationPosition'):
rot_position_string = str(int(round(self.parent.model.getRotationPosition(row))))
filename += 'rot_' + rot_position_string + '_'
if self.field('Laser'):
filename += replace_with_underscores(self.parent.model.getLaser(row)) + '_'
if self.field('Filter'):
filename += replace_with_underscores(self.parent.model.getFilter(row)) + '_'
# if self.field('Zoom'):
# filename += replace_with_underscores(self.parent.model.getZoom(row)) + '_'
if self.field('Shutterconfig'):
filename += self.parent.model.getShutterconfig(row) + '_'
file_suffix = num_string[:-len(start_number_string)] + start_number_string + '.' + self.file_format
if increment_number:
start_number += 1
start_number_string = str(start_number)
elif self.file_format in {'tiff', 'btf'}:
if self.field('DescriptionTIFF'):
filename += replace_with_underscores(self.field('DescriptionTIFF')) + '_'
if self.field('DescriptionBigTIFF'):
filename += replace_with_underscores(self.field('DescriptionBigTIFF')) + '_'
if self.parent.model.getNShutterConfigs() > 1:
shutter_id = 0 if self.parent.model.getShutterconfig(row) == 'Left' else 1
else:
shutter_id = 0
if self.parent.model.getNAngles() > 1:
angle = int(self.parent.model.getRotationPosition(row))
else:
angle = 0
filename += f'Mag{self.parent.model.getZoom(row)}_Tile{self.parent.model.getTileIndex(row)}_Ch{self.parent.model.getLaser(row)[:-3]}_Sh{shutter_id}_Rot{angle}'
file_suffix = '.' + self.file_format
elif self.file_format == 'h5':
if self.field('DescriptionHDF5'):
filename += replace_with_underscores(self.field('DescriptionHDF5')) + '_'
filename += f'Mag{self.parent.model.getZoom(0)}'
laser_list = self.parent.model.getLaserList()
for laser in laser_list:
filename += '_ch' + laser[:-3]
file_suffix = '_bdv.' + self.file_format
else:
raise ValueError(f"file suffix invalid: {self.file_format}")
filename += file_suffix
self.filename_list.append(filename)

def update_filenames_in_model(self):
row_count = self.parent.model.rowCount()
filename_column = self.parent.model.getFilenameColumn()
for row in range(0, row_count):
filename = self.filename_list[row]
index = self.parent.model.createIndex(row, filename_column)
self.parent.model.setData(index, filename)
